Summary: Canada’s economy faces headwinds as April 2025 saw a meager 7,400 jobs added, pushing unemployment to 6.9%. U.S. tariffs on key exports like steel and automobiles are significantly impacting the manufacturing sector, leading to job losses. While the public sector offered slight relief, broader economic concerns persist, pressuring the Bank of Canada to consider interest rate cuts….
